I've just bought a mint E28 528i from 1987 and the middle silencer is blowing like hell. Where can I pick a new one up? It seems thst this car was rare in it's year of manufacture and parts are a bit of a problem. I'm new to the BMW game, so please excuse my naiivity if this isn't the case. Have you tried eurocarparts ? Worse case scenario is a BMW dealer, i have checked the ETK and the centre section should be about £150+vat (not so bad ?)

The BMW part number is 18 12 1 178 377 (Front silencer)

If I remember correctly, the middle box can't be replaced on it's own.  Well, it can, but a lot of meddling.  You may have to buy a full system.  I stand to be corrected on this issue, though.

In priase of a well known National Fitting Service. I took the 5 to a well known outfitter hoping for a quick fix for my exhaust problem. They said thay'd order the bits in a fit the exhaust the following day. The following day came and went, as did the next couple of days. I phoned them and moaned about the time it was taking them. They said that their suppliers couldn't source one and that they'd have to go directly to BMW for the parts. Because it took them so long, they have agreed (without any prompting from me) to fit the genuine BMW parts whilst only charging me for the original amount quoted. The parts must be costing them a lot more than that. I'm very pleased with this service, even if I've had to wait a few days longer then I hoped.
